Transaction 853e5591434f26b1d11e869ff13edcae9318f0bfd37f5e23c790100c65d2cec6

1 Input
2 Outputs
  • 853e5591434f26b1d11e869ff13edcae9318f0bfd37f5e23c790100c65d2cec6:0
  • value  4419000
    address  17DwfMoF63F6ykvmxX9csVnt6xb57M4u66
  • 853e5591434f26b1d11e869ff13edcae9318f0bfd37f5e23c790100c65d2cec6:1
  • value  674243672
    address  19xuKwgfphk3mMaN7TEYYYULLou671KxfC